Transaction 22650379ab17723f7ea2d19f439668c5caaa314072ef33c0ca1c385982e3cbde

1 Input
2 Outputs
  • 22650379ab17723f7ea2d19f439668c5caaa314072ef33c0ca1c385982e3cbde:0
  • value  543410
    address  1CZwSoZPjW85ubFw7RfTWyXjGh37hgpoy
  • 22650379ab17723f7ea2d19f439668c5caaa314072ef33c0ca1c385982e3cbde:1
  • value  69148
    address  bc1qufwlv4gzypa87dcfecrqk7zq4jrxn98qwkzkrn